Former F1 boss Bernie Ecclestone has turned his back on Felipe Massa, insisting that the Brazilian in ‘only in it for the money’.
Earlier this year, Ecclestone claimed that Massa had been ‘cheated’ out of his only F1 world title in 2008 due to the effects of the ‘crashgate’ saga.
“I still feel sorry for Massa today,” he added.
In a marked change of tune since Massa began legal action, Ecclestone has taken a pop at the 42-year-old and believes that he has ‘no chance’ of winning in court.
“The Massa clan is only in it for the money,” Ecclestone told Blick. “But the chances of that are zero.”
